About Bess
I am an ecologist based in Santa Cruz with a few months left until I complete my bachelor's in science, and a 3.7 GPA. I have three years of tutoring experience and 2 years experience working in classrooms. Currently, I teach a course to middle schoolers and high schoolers helping them to get pre-college research under their belt.
I always try my hardest to listen to my student and explain math and science concepts in an easy, digestible way. I strive to explain things in a way that will create a foundation of knowledge for my students that will help them in higher math/science classes. I have found that math is really just lots of different pieces of a large puzzle, and understanding how the pieces connect makes higher math easier, more enjoyable, and less confusing. An important skill I have developed in math is knowing when to just memorize the equations, and knowing when to dig deeper and understand how it works. This skill makes me a better teacher, because I am aware of how much needs to be explained or left unsaid.
I love helping out younger kids and teenagers in subjects they need help in, because having access to free tutors at my high school pretty much SAVED my life in Precalculus! I think having a tutor can be a really helpful thing, and it gives me a lot of joy to help others in the way that I have been helped.
I got started teaching during covid when I was looking for a way to connect with my community and share some of my skills.
I am nearly finished with my Bachelor's in ecology from a UC. I have led classes, freelanced tutored, researched all around the world from Alaska to the Channel Islands, and worked with kids every step of the way. I have a published pamphlet at a national state park and a scientific book coming out within the next year! I love all things science and math, and would love to help your kids thrive!

I have my student send me their material 24 hours in advance so I can review their work before our session. Then I start by asking what questions they have and what they need clarified. If they don't have any questions or just need to go over everything, I do some review work. Throughout the session I do practice problems and check ins.
when working on a hard topic, I can also provide the student with typed notes reviewing what we went over for reference.
I have worked with ADHD, Autistic, and other neurodivergent students.
A few things worth thinking about before reaching out
What have other teachers done that has helped you in the past? What specific part of the assignment or unit is confusing you? Are you struggling with a concept, competency, or skill? (A skill is more specific, a concept is more vague) Have you struggled with similar subjects in the past? What do I need to succeed in this class? And, if you're not sure what you need, start by asking yourself what is stopping you from succeeding?
